Statement of Commissioner Orson Swindle
Concurring in Part and Dissenting in Part
in Jeremy Martinez, d/b/a Info World, File No. 0023307


I support the unfairness allegation as it relates to underage drinking in Count I of the complaint and the means and instrumentalities deception allegation in Count II. I have strong reservations about Count I's allegation of unfairness in relation to identity theft, however. I believe that the strongest legal basis for reaching this type of activity is the allegation in Count II that the defendant, by providing templates to create false identification documents, provided the menas and instrumentalities for the commission of the deceptive act of identity theft. It is therefore not necessary or appropriate to plead in Count I a weaker, more attenuated unfairness theory relating to identity theft.
